Tensions Rise: Israel's Drone Interception from Egypt
Israel's military intercepted a drone smuggling weapons from Egypt. This incident occurred amidst Israel's ongoing conflict with Hamas in Gaza. Despite Egyptian claims of dismantling tunnels, Israel reports ongoing smuggling attempts, highlighting persistent security challenges at the border.
In a recent development, Israel's military reported the downing of a drone suspected of smuggling weapons from Egyptian territory into Israel on Wednesday.
This comes as tensions remain high during the ongoing conflict in Gaza, with Israeli authorities attributing the arms smuggling attempts to Palestinian group Hamas. They allege that Hamas exploits tunnels under the border to facilitate these operations.
Contradicting these claims, Egyptian officials have maintained that tunnel networks were demolished years ago, with enhanced border security measures in place to curb any smuggling activities. Yet, another smuggling attempt was foiled earlier in October, indicating ongoing security challenges in the region.
